    I thought we should have a place to put some tips/tricks for navigating and doing things easier on the storm.

    I'll start with one--


    to go straight to the contacts search in the phone app, hold down the send key momentarily.

    Here's a good one for all BlackBerry's,

    You can send someone your pin through any type of messaging. To do this simply type "mypin" (all one word without quotes) then press space, et voila! They can then click on your pin when they receive the message and add you in to their contact list.
